Output 0d3ca8019a2f068c81bb4926052f067fccef68fa8abb3eb97c36da8f8d357715:92

value
899361
script pubkey
OP_HASH160 OP_PUSHBYTES_20 75e21ce88fa0239a3230eb2c32860733a09015fd OP_EQUAL
address
3CSKrb8ZJJ2KHRQH7AFXspAwqE28dyVsBD
transaction
0d3ca8019a2f068c81bb4926052f067fccef68fa8abb3eb97c36da8f8d357715
confirmations
240446
spent
true